  • What does "buy" mean in SMRT activity?

    "Buy" means an investor increased their reported position in SMRT compared to the prior reporting period. This reflects growing exposure to SMARTRENT INC (SMRT) rather than necessarily a brand-new position (though new positions also appear as buys when prior quantity was zero).
